Starting your journey in SEO, there are several free tools available that provide a strong foundation. Here are some essential ones: Google Search Console: Helps monitor, maintain, and troubleshoot your site's presence in Google Search results. It provides data on search traffic, performance, indexing issues, and more. Google Analytics: Tracks and reports website traffic. It gives insights into how users find and use your website, which is crucial for SEO. Google Keyword Planner:Useful for keyword research. It helps find relevant keywords and provides data on search volume and competition. Google Trends: Analyzes the popularity of top search queries and helps identify trending topics and seasonal variations in search interest. Ubersuggest: Offers keyword suggestions, content ideas, and an overview of keyword difficulty and SEO competition. Answer the Public: Generates a list of questions and phrases people are searching for around a specific keyword, which is helpful for content creation. Yoast SEO (for WordPress users): An SEO plugin that provides real-time content analysis, keyword optimization, and readability checks. MozBar: A browser extension that provides on-page SEO insights, including page authority, domain authority, and backlink data. Screaming Frog SEO Spider: A website crawler that helps analyze and audit technical and on-page SEO. The free version allows crawling up to 500 URLs. SEOquake: A browser extension that provides key SEO metrics for a specific webpage, including page rank, Alexa rank, and more. GTmetrix: Analyzes your site's speed and performance, which are critical factors for SEO. Using these tools, you can conduct keyword research, analyze your site's performance, monitor traffic, and optimize your content and technical aspects of your website for better search engine visibility.

All in one local tools don't really exist to be honest. When they do offer all or most of the tools you're looking for, they are only great at one or two. I'd especially be wary of this "give recommendations". Tools today, especially the big SEO suites, have a tendency to recommend nonsense just because there is hype or a trend about it and they don't want to be left out. They also all have tendency to recommend things that bring you back to their tool suite or to another tool / service they own. Layer in LLM-AI tech and you can get total junk recommendations pretty easily. Run from any tool that claims they can automate everything for you - it will break your SEO ultimately. I would also try and put a firewall between: Recommendations and Audit + Build citations if at all possible (hire a consultant locally for recommendations and do the work yourself via your tools). Finally, you're only getting a few parts of Local SEO. If you used one tool for all of these things it would: Audit your technical SEO and content, give recommendations on technical SEO and content, build citations for you and/or give you a list of places to get citations / sell those to you. Instead of this I would recommend the following for a solid 2025 proof local SEO strategy today: Citation Building - Bright Local or Fat Joe (no relation) - Note: Neither are GREAT, Bright Local is probably the best available atm. Citation Finding - Whitespark Audit - SEMrush, Ahrefs (if you don't know what you're doing) and Screaming Frog (if you know what you're doing) Other tools for Auditing by yourself - Google Search Console, GTMetrix, PageSpeed Insights Measuring Map Position Changes - Local Falcon, Places Scout - Note: Local Viking isn't great and all of your data is public, Local Dominator I'm not certain about. Measuring overall rankings - SEMRush, SERankings Measuring traffic - Google Analytics 4 Review collection - GatherUp (for general purpose, Judge.me for ecommerce) Google Business Profile Optimization - Consultant or Agency Link Building - Consultant or Agency (do not buy links!) Consensus Building - Consultant or Agency If you use WordPress there are various plugins that might help you with local SEO implementation. This is an incomplete list of them.
